Subject: [PATCH] lib/Kconfig: fix OBJAGG in lib/ menu structure
From: Randy Dunlap <rdunlap@...radead.org>
Keep the "Library routines" menu intact by moving OBJAGG into it.
Otherwise OBJAGG is displayed/presented as an orphan in the
various config menus.
